Old Town Spring is a cool place to walk outside and enjoy the wonderful fall weather, and find some unique shopping experiences along the way! I loved browsing around the little shops. Some of them are a little pricey, like you'd find in any shopping area or mall, but most are reasonable and run by friendly helpful people. The guy with the comments about a dirty, smelly town obviously hasn't been there very often. It's usually clean and beautiful. I love it during Christmas when they have the whole town lit up with lights and carrolers and bands playing music on weekends. I found the best little engraving shop called Akulazik hidden in one corner of the town, and a great restaraunt by the tracks called Wunsche Bro.'s. I love this little town. You should go see it.
